Hey, Cuties. I copied Sue's idea and went crazy with it. I love it. Sue, I hope you don't mind, (hope I'm not stepping out of bounds). I used regular cotton fabric with some iron on stablizer. The design is from "Purley Gates" Mylar Penguin designs and my recycled CD. I have a plethora of used CD's and ideas to go with it. Thanks Sue. Hugs & Stitches, Liz

by pldc 26 Sep 2012
is there much wiggle room when it sews around the cd?
by loosie 26 Sep 2012
good question, I fear to try it this way, my machine is only 5x7 hoop and I think it's not large enough for this design. :(
by eteaff 27 Sep 2012
It does fit the 5x7 hoop thats what I used on my Baby Lock 6 needle embroidery machine. About 1/8" all the way around is all the wiggle room there is. I was a little affraid when it started out but it sewed out fine. Hugs & Stitches, Liz
by eteaff 27 Sep 2012
I am going to try to sew it out on my regular embroidery machine and see how it works. I'll let you know.
by spendlove 27 Sep 2012
There is quite a big gap between the CD and the stitching line - don't be afraid!
